Understanding the Part of Registered Agents in the State of Washington

Registered agents play a key part in ensuring adherence for companies in the State of Washington. They serve as the designated point of contact for a company, receiving crucial legal and tax notices on behalf of the business. This ensures that the company can focus on its operations while being promptly informed of any legal matters, such as legal actions or official correspondence from state authorities. Without a registered agent, businesses might miss critical information, leading to potential liabilities or regulatory challenges.

In the State of Washington, the registered agent must have a physical address within the state, as a P.O. Box is not acceptable. This requirement ensures that there is a consistent method of communication and service of process. When companies enroll with the Washington Secretary of State, they are required to choose a registered agent, which is a essential step in the business formation process. Choosing a qualified registered agent service in Washington can provide peace of mind, knowing that the company is in good standing and receiving prompt updates.

In addition, registered agents are charged with providing compliance documents, such as annual returns, on behalf of businesses. In the State of Washington, failing to maintain a registered agent can lead to sanctions, including loss of good standing or even closure of the business. By having a focused registered agent, companies can ensure that they meet all the state's registered agent obligations and avoid any interruptions to their services, keeping them in accordance and safe.

Cost and Fees of WA Registered Agents

When considering a registered agent in WA, understanding the price and charges involved is essential for making an informed decision. Generally, fees for registered agents in Washington can range from approximately 100 to 300 dollars annually. This cost can vary significantly based on the extent of service provided, the standing of the agent, and whether additional features, such as compliance and mail forwarding services, are included. Business owners should carefully evaluate what services are essential for their operations and how those features will impact the total expense.

Some registered agent services in Washington offer affordable options for startups and new ventures looking to minimize expenses. These budget-friendly services typically provide basic functions, which include receiving legal documents and forwarding them to the business owner. However, it's crucial to consider that while low-cost services may be appealing, they may lack the full support and dependability offered by more established providers. Evaluating reviews and comparing competitors can help ensure you choose a registered agent that provides the best value for your needs.

Forming a limited liability company (LLC) in Washington demands compliance to certain regulatory and legal criteria that protect both the company and its members. Initially, each LLC must designate a official agent in Washington to oversee legal documents and notices. This official agent acts as the designated point of and must have a tangible address in the state. The selection of a trustworthy registered agent is crucial, as they will guarantee timely receipt of vital legal correspondence.

In addition to designating a registered agent, Washington LLCs are required to file an initial report with the Secretary of State within 120 days of forming the LLC. This report describes basic information about the business, comprising the registered agent’s details and the names of the members or managers. Moreover, LLCs in Washington must maintain conformity by filing annual reports. These reports are essential for ensuring that the business remains in good standing and updates any changes regarding its registered agent or management structure.

To further ensure compliance, Washington LLCs must also be aware of state tax requirements, such as the Business and Occupation (B&O) tax, as well as permit obligations that may vary by industry. Failing to meet these legal obligations can lead to consequences, including fines and loss of good standing status. Therefore, maintaining correct records and regularly checking regulatory requirements is vital for the ongoing operation of an LLC in Washington.
